在数字内容消费日益普及的今天,直播软件开发已不再只是技术层面的实现,而是企业构建用户连接、实现商业转化的核心战略之一。随着短视频平台与社交网络的深度融合,用户对实时互动、高质量视听体验的需求持续攀升,这促使直播功能从“可选项”转变为“必选项”。无论是教育机构通过直播课实现知识传播,还是品牌借助直播带货完成销售闭环,直播软件开发都承担着打通内容与用户之间最后一公里的关键角色。它不仅是技术工具,更是一种能够驱动流量增长、提升用户粘性并催生多元变现路径的综合解决方案。
直播功能设计:从基础交互到沉浸式体验
当前主流直播平台在功能设计上已形成一套成熟范式,涵盖实时音视频传输、弹幕互动、礼物打赏、连麦互动等核心模块。这些功能的稳定性与响应速度直接决定了用户体验的好坏。以电商直播为例,观众不仅关注商品展示,更在意主播与观众之间的即时反馈。因此,低延迟的音视频同步机制、流畅的多端适配能力成为直播软件开发中不可忽视的技术门槛。同时,针对不同使用场景,如户外直播、远程会议、在线教育等,系统还需支持动态码率调整、背景虚化、美颜滤镜等功能,进一步增强内容表现力。这类复杂功能的集成,依赖于模块化架构的设计思路——将音视频处理、用户管理、消息推送等功能拆分为独立服务,既便于后期维护,也提升了整体系统的可扩展性。

智能推荐与用户留存:算法驱动的增长引擎
在信息过载的时代,如何让用户“留下来”是直播平台面临的最大挑战之一。单纯依靠内容数量已无法满足用户需求,真正决定留存率的是个性化推荐系统。通过分析用户的观看时长、互动行为、偏好标签等数据,结合AI算法进行精准内容推送,可以显著提高用户参与度。例如,当一位用户频繁观看美妆类直播后,系统可主动推荐相关品类的主播或新品发布活动,从而形成正向循环。这种基于用户画像的智能推荐机制,不仅提升了观看时长,也为后续的广告投放和商品转化创造了条件。在直播软件开发过程中,嵌入轻量级机器学习模型,并结合边缘计算优化推理效率,已成为提升系统智能化水平的重要手段。
技术瓶颈应对:高并发下的稳定性保障
直播场景常面临突发性流量高峰,如大型促销活动或明星直播首秀,此时服务器可能承受巨大压力。若缺乏有效的负载均衡策略与容灾机制,极易出现卡顿、掉线甚至服务中断。对此,采用分布式架构与CDN加速网络是常见解决方案。通过将视频流分发至就近节点,降低传输距离,有效缓解带宽瓶颈。此外,音视频不同步问题也需重点关注,尤其是在跨设备播放时。可通过引入时间戳校准机制与Jitter Buffer缓冲策略,确保音频与画面保持同步。对于开发团队而言,建立完善的监控体系,实时追踪丢包率、延迟、帧率等关键指标,也是保障服务质量的重要环节。
成本控制与开发效率:模块化与自动化并行
直播软件开发周期长、投入大,尤其在涉及定制化功能时,成本容易失控。为此,采用模块化开发模式成为高效推进项目的关键。将通用功能如用户认证、权限管理、日志记录等封装为可复用组件,开发者只需聚焦于业务逻辑层的创新,大幅缩短开发周期。同时,借助CI/CD流水线实现自动化测试与部署,减少人为错误,提升交付质量。对于中小企业而言,选择成熟的SDK或PaaS平台作为底层支撑,也能在保证性能的同时有效控制初期投入。例如,集成第三方音视频通信服务,可快速实现基础直播功能,再根据自身需求逐步拓展高级特性。
直播软件开发正在从单一功能实现迈向全链路生态构建。企业若能系统性布局,不仅能实现用户规模的快速增长,还能通过会员订阅、虚拟礼物、广告植入、电商导流等多种方式构建可持续的营收模型。未来,随着5G、AR/VR、AI生成内容(AIGC)等技术的成熟,直播将突破现有形态,向更真实、更具交互性的方向演进。那些提前布局直播软件开发的企业,将在激烈的市场竞争中占据先机,赢得长期发展优势。
我们专注于直播软件开发服务,提供从需求分析、系统设计到上线运维的一站式解决方案,拥有丰富的H5开发经验与专业设计团队,致力于为客户打造稳定高效、体验卓越的直播平台,17723342546